WebApr 3, 2024 · It prohibits employers from firing striking workers simply for exercising their legal rights. It’s important to note, however, that only legal strikes are protected. A strike can be illegal when: The strike is violent or destructive. Striking workers prevent customers and other workers from entering the building.

WebOct 14, 2014 · Typically employers cannot fire employees for striking, but workers shouldn't take this protection as absolute. Employers can still terminate employees for a variety of reasons, even if that employee belongs to a union. WebBusinesses may fire any employee at any time, for any or no reason, as long as they are not violating any employee protection laws. However, workers may request the reason for discharge by sending a written request to the business for a signed written statement of the reason for discharge and the effective date. See WAC 296-126-050(3) for ...
